    Assets Under Management, in simple terms, represents the total market value of all the investments that a financial institution, like Axxion SA, manages on behalf of its clients. Think of it like this: imagine a giant pie, and AUM is the size of that pie. The bigger the pie, the more assets the firm is managing, and often, the more successful it is considered to be. It's a key metric that investors and analysts use to gauge a company's size, its ability to attract and retain clients, and its overall financial health. A high AUM usually signifies that the firm is trusted by many clients, who are willing to entrust their money to the firm's expertise.

    So, why is AUM so important? Well, for starters, it provides a snapshot of the firm's scale. A larger AUM indicates a broader client base and a greater capacity to generate revenue. It also gives insight into the firm's investment strategies. Firms with a substantial AUM often have the resources to invest in sophisticated research, cutting-edge technology, and experienced professionals. This can lead to better investment outcomes for their clients. It can also be an indicator of the company's financial stability, since the larger the firm, the better prepared it is to withstand market fluctuations. However, it's also important to consider the quality of the assets being managed. A high AUM doesn't necessarily mean that the firm is performing well. The returns generated by the investments and the client satisfaction must also be analyzed.

    For Axxion SA, a robust AUM can translate into a bunch of benefits. Firstly, it could lead to increased profitability. As the firm manages more assets, it can generate higher management fees, which are the primary source of revenue for many investment firms. The fees are typically charged as a percentage of the AUM. Secondly, a substantial AUM allows Axxion SA to invest in resources and technologies that can improve its investment strategies, risk management, and client service. This can create a positive cycle, where better performance attracts more assets, and more assets allow for further improvements.

    However, AUM isn't the only factor to consider. The performance of the investments managed, client satisfaction levels, and the firm's overall operational efficiency are also critical. A firm with a high AUM but poor investment returns will eventually see clients withdrawing their funds.
